Latest Patents
Meng-Yung Lin holds a patent for an "Ambient light sensing module with signal generation function." This invention provides an ambient light sensing module that includes a sawtooth signal generating circuit, an optical sensing unit, and a comparing unit. The sawtooth signal generating circuit produces a sawtooth signal, while the optical sensing unit detects a light source and generates a light-sensing signal. The comparing unit then produces a pulse-width modulation (PWM) signal related to the intensity of the light source based on the light-sensing signal and the sawtooth signal. This PWM signal serves as a control signal for electronic devices, allowing for improved light intensity management.
Career Highlights
Meng-Yung Lin is currently associated with Sitronix Technology Corporation, where he continues to innovate in the field of technology. His work has been instrumental in advancing ambient light sensing capabilities, which are crucial for various electronic applications.
